About CenterWell Home Health

CenterWell Home Health provides home health and hospice services in Buffalo Grove, Illinois. The organization delivers skilled nursing, physical therapy, occupational therapy, speech-language pathology, and home health aide services to patients recovering from hospitalization or managing chronic conditions at home.

Families consistently praise the physical therapy staff for their professionalism and dedication to patient progress, with one describing how the physical therapist "helped me walk better with my walker and helped me get stronger." The nursing team receives particular recognition for attentiveness during wound care and post-hospital recovery, as well as for proactive communication with physicians. Therapists are noted for calling ahead to confirm appointments and treating patients with genuine warmth and respect. One family wrote that staff "treated my mother like she was family."

However, some families report inconsistent experiences with occupational therapy and speech-language pathology services, including incomplete visits and delayed or missing appointments despite active orders. Home nursing assessments have occasionally fallen short of expectations, and scheduling reliability varies across the care team.

CenterWell Home Health holds a 4 out of 5 Google rating based on 20 reviews, reflecting strong satisfaction with physical therapy and nursing services alongside notable gaps in coordination and follow-through for specialty therapies.

L. Mays

Aug 2025

via Google

I want to thank the nursing team that visited me after my hospital stay. My physical therapy nurse and regular health nurse were really nice to me. They answered questions that I had and took their time in helping me. Again, thank you for the medical service that was provided to me.

Jan Howes

Jun 2025

via Google

We had expert care by the occupational therapists and great care by physical therapists. Centerwell was available and helpful when we called and had questions. We would recommend them.

Kathy L

Oct 2024

via Google

The Nurse & Physical Therapist have been wonderful. The nurse has been an interracial part of my health by calling Doctors if there is something wrong. The physical therapist has helped me walk better with my walker and has helped me get stronger! Thank you CenterWell Home Health

C Thompson

Aug 2024

via Google

The service from Centerwell was great. The Therapists calls the day before to verify if we were in agreement with the date and time of service. They were always prompt. They treated my mother like she was family. They were very kind and supportive. My mother felt well cared for. Yolanda and Bob were just wonderful. I would highly recommend Cenwell to friends and fsmily

Laura Di

Mar 2024

via Google

PT, OT, SLP, home nurse, and aide were ordered. PT very good. Swauvic excellent. Some sessions were a bit short time wise but he is very good and professional. OT not helpful at all and only came 3 times then stopped despite orders. SLP never came and after 1 month I called to ask if they were coming. Home RN came several times for wound care but did not assess patient fully, then despite open wound signed off. 2 weeks later wound bleeding excessively I had to call centerwell urgently and they sent a RN who didn’t seem to know how to apply a pressure dressing and did not have any of the needed supplies. Aide never came. Initially Centerwell seemed good but lack of services became apparent.

Does Medicare cover care from CenterWell Home Health?

Yes. CenterWell Home Health is a Medicare-certified home health agency, so Medicare Part A or Part B pays in full for skilled nursing, therapy and home health aide visits when a doctor orders them and the patient is homebound. There is no copay for covered home health visits. Medicare rates the agency's quality of patient care 5.0 out of 5 stars.

Do I need a referral to use CenterWell Home Health?

For Medicare to pay, yes: a doctor, nurse practitioner or physician assistant must certify that care is needed and sign a plan of care. Families can call the agency first, and the agency will usually contact the doctor to arrange the order. Ongoing help with bathing, meals and companionship is a different service, non-medical home care, which needs no referral.
